What type of matrix can represent a system of equations?

A coefficient matrix can represent a system of linear equations, typically structured in rows and columns where each row corresponds to an individual equation.

How do I convert a matrix to a system of equations?

To convert a matrix to a system of equations, take each row of the matrix and write an equation using its elements as coefficients for the variables, with the last element as the constant.

Can a matrix represent non-linear equations?

No, matrices typically represent linear equations. Non-linear equations require different methods of representation.

What is a coefficient matrix?

A coefficient matrix is a matrix composed of the coefficients of the variables in a system of linear equations, excluding the constant terms.

How can I solve the system of equations from a matrix?

You can solve the system of equations derived from the matrix using methods such as substitution, elimination, or matrix operations like Gaussian elimination.
